摘要

We report boron isotope effect on the E_(2g) phonon mode by micro-Raman spectroscopy on the ternary Mg_(1-x)Al_xB_2 system, synthesized with pure isotopes ~(10)B and ~(11)B. The isotope coefficient on the E_(2g) mode frequency is nearly 0.5 in the wide range of Al, with a tendency to decrease at MgB_2 (x=0). The intraband electron-phonon (e-ph) coupling relative to the sigma band has been extracted from the E_(2g) line-shape parameters.
